Dutton Ranch: A Yellowstone Spinoff - New Episodes and Release Schedule (2026)

The world of neo-Western drama is abuzz with the highly anticipated release of 'Dutton Ranch', a spinoff of the beloved series 'Yellowstone'. As a seasoned editorial writer and avid TV enthusiast, I'm here to delve into what this new show promises and why it's capturing the attention of fans and critics alike.

'Dutton Ranch' is not just a typical spinoff; it's a continuation of the 'Yellowstone' saga, picking up the story of Beth Dutton and Rip Wheeler, two iconic characters from the original series. What makes this particularly intriguing is the creative decision to shift the setting from the rugged landscapes of Montana to the sprawling ranches of South Texas. This geographical change isn't just a backdrop alteration; it signifies a fresh start for the characters and a new direction for the narrative.

The series explores the aftermath of the dramatic events in 'Yellowstone' Season 5, as Beth and Rip embark on a journey of rebuilding their lives. One aspect that immediately stands out is the star-studded cast. With Kelly Reilly and Cole Hauser reprising their roles, the show already has a solid foundation. But the addition of Oscar nominees Ed Harris and Annette Bening, along with a host of new characters, indicates a commitment to high-quality storytelling. The release schedule is an interesting strategy, with new episodes dropping weekly on Fridays. This builds anticipation and encourages viewers to tune in regularly, creating a sense of event television. In an era of binge-watching, this approach harkens back to the traditional TV experience, fostering a sense of community among fans.

However, the streaming landscape presents a challenge. With multiple platforms and subscription models, viewers have to navigate a maze of options. 'Dutton Ranch' is available on Paramount+, which offers both ad-supported and ad-free plans, but at a cost. This is a double-edged sword, as it provides a dedicated platform for the show but may limit its accessibility to a broader audience. The show's availability on TV streaming services like Hulu and YouTube TV is a smart move to cater to cord-cutters, but it also adds to the complexity of the viewing experience.
